We already see it from init/Kconfig.

Signed-off-by: Haavard Skinnemoen <hskinnemoen@atmel.com>
---
This is assuming Mathieu Desnoyers' "Move Kconfig.instrumentation to
arch/Kconfig and init/Kconfig" patch is merged. If it's not, we need
to include kernel/Kconfig.instrumentation as well.

Therefore, Andrew, could you please keep this close to Mathieu's "Move
Kconfig.instrumentation to arch/Kconfig and init/Kconfig"?

 arch/avr32/Kconfig.debug |   10 ----------
 1 files changed, 0 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/avr32/Kconfig.debug b/arch/avr32/Kconfig.debug
index 64ace00..2283933 100644
--- a/arch/avr32/Kconfig.debug
+++ b/arch/avr32/Kconfig.debug
@@ -6,14 +6,4 @@ config TRACE_IRQFLAGS_SUPPORT
 
 source "lib/Kconfig.debug"
 
-config KPROBES
-	bool "Kprobes"
-	depends on DEBUG_KERNEL
-	help
-	  Kprobes allows you to trap at almost any kernel address and
-          execute a callback function.  register_kprobe() establishes
-          a probepoint and specifies the callback.  Kprobes is useful
-          for kernel debugging, non-intrusive instrumentation and testing.
-          If in doubt, say "N".
-
 endmenu
